Make We Music Coming to Seekonk Kids in June
Program coming to help teach children about being a caring person.

The musical ensemble Make We Music is coming to the Mildred Aitken School in Seekonk on June 5.
The group, which has gone throughout Massachusetts and Rhode Island, introduces ancient instruments from the recorder and the crumhorn families. The presentation is designed to teach children about the kind treatment of animals and encourages students to be kind to one another as well.
“As a musician I believe the arts have an essential role in guiding our ability to reflect and develop compassion for all of life,” said the program director Jacqueline Devillers.

The program is sponsored by Alan Shawn Feinstein, and has more than 24 presentations this spring alone.
